Silken Heritage of India – Tussar Silk Sarees
Tussar is known for its rich texture, earthy tones, and breathable quality. Tussar sarees are loved for their raw, organic appeal and subtle sheen. Renowned for its lightweight feel and breathable weave, Tussar silk sarees drape effortlessly, making them a favourite for both festive occasions and everyday sophistication. Skilled artisans handcraft each piece, often adorning it with traditional motifs, block prints, or hand embroidery that highlight regional artistry.
